Common Insurance Claims on Road Trips

Accidents, breakdowns, and unexpected mishaps can happen anywhere. Here are some of the most common insurance claims during road trips:

  • Collision & Accidents – Whether it’s a fender bender in a crowded parking lot or a more serious crash, having the right auto or RV insurance ensures you’re covered.
  • Flat Tires & Breakdowns – Roadside assistance can be a lifesaver if you experience a flat tire, dead battery, or engine trouble miles from the nearest service station.
  • Weather Damage – Spring storms can bring heavy rain, hail, or high winds. Comprehensive coverage can help repair damages caused by unpredictable weather.
  • Theft & Vandalism – If your vehicle or RV is broken into or damaged while parked overnight, your policy should help cover repairs or stolen items.

Tips for a Safe & Hassle-Free Trip

  • Review Your Coverage – Make sure your auto or RV insurance includes comprehensive and collision coverage, roadside assistance, and rental car reimbursement if needed.
  • Check Your Policy Limits – If you’re traveling across state lines, confirm that your coverage meets any minimum requirements in different areas.
  • Inspect Your Vehicle & RV – Before you go, check your tires, brakes, fluids, and lights to avoid mechanical issues on the road.
  • Pack an Emergency Kit – Keep a first-aid kit, flashlight, jumper cables, and extra water in your vehicle in case of unexpected delays.
  • Know What to Do in an Accident – Always document the scene, exchange information, and contact your insurance provider right away.
